Summary


This is a 1-year fixed term fellowship designed to provide extensive training in Robotic, minimally invasive surgery for the management of complex surgical procedures encountered by UGI surgery (benign and malignant). The fellow will gain ample experience in performing Robotic procedures in at least 2 supervised theatre sessions a week. The fellow will actively participate in the surgical management of patients on the Robotic Surgery Service and collaborate with other members in the perioperative management of Robotic surgical patients. The fellow will have access to the Robotic surgery simulator onsite, to further complement their educational experience.

The fellow will be expected to take part in supervised consultant ward rounds everyday of post-operative patients alongside other UGI surgical registrars. Furthermore, attendance at MDT is expected. Fellows will have protected time for research and have abundant research opportunities and mentorship. The fellow should expect to publish several publications by the end of the year, with emphasis on robotic surgery. The fellow will have the opportunity to attend and present his/her research at national and international meetings.

The learning outcomes for this post are as follows:

- Perform primary robotic HPB procedures independently (minimum 25 cases)
- Can perform pre-operative patient seminars, assessment and counselling independent
- Accurately recognise and manage post-operative complications
- Accurately recognise and optimise pre-operative co-morbidities
- Patient selection and guiding patients through the various surgical procedures
- Patient safety and development and adherence to peri-operative protocols
- Participate in audit projects and contribute to research projects


The Royal Marsden NHS Foundation Trust is a world-leading cancer centre. Our role is to offer our patients the best cancer care available anywhere in the world, and to continue to make a global contribution to finding better ways of diagnosing and treating cancer. We employ over 4,500 staff in a diverse range of careers including nursing, medical, science, radiography, pharmacy, occupational therapy, finance and administrative services. We have two hospitals – one in Chelsea, London, and one in Sutton, Surrey – as well as a Medical Daycare Unit in Kingston Hospital.

Disability Confident
A Disability Confident employer will generally offer an interview to any applicant that declares they have a disability and meets the minimum criteria for the job as defined by the employer. It is important to note that in certain recruitment situations such as high-volume, seasonal and high-peak times, the employer may wish to limit the overall numbers of interviews offered to both disabled people and non-disabled people.
